Transaction 595db3f0046647189f2e3435303507e616812d517ab56d33a76e6a31edf3aa24
1 Input
1 Output
-
595db3f0046647189f2e3435303507e616812d517ab56d33a76e6a31edf3aa24:0
- value
- 2664234
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79f883ddcd6474ec5dbee629907ad6bc0bbaefeb OP_EQUAL
- address
- 3CowPtRBrbgyMzxYssSSTS8M7tNUTXVuFT